Property description
Letsville London is pleased to offer this well presented Lovely studio flat in quiet residential area minutes from Crouch Hill station. The property comprises a larger then average spacious studio, open-plan kitchen and fitted modern bathroom. Mount View Road is a desirable street which is well served by the shops and amenities around Crouch End, while Harringay Station (National Rail) and Crouch Hill Overground Station are nearby
Image of neighbourhood